Myth: Muscle Stamina Is Just About Raw Strength

Fact: Strength and stamina are related but not the same thing. Strength measures how much force a muscle can produce in a single effort, while stamina measures how long it can keep producing force before fatigue sets in. A man who can lift heavy weights for a few reps might still gas out quickly during a long hike or a set of high-rep exercises.

Stamina depends heavily on how efficiently your muscles use oxygen and fuel over time. This is why endurance athletes often train differently than powerlifters—longer, moderate-intensity sessions build the aerobic capacity that supports sustained effort, while heavy lifting mainly builds peak force.

Myth: More Intense Workouts Always Build More Stamina

Fact: Intensity matters, but so does consistency and recovery. Pushing yourself to exhaustion in every session can actually work against stamina gains by increasing injury risk and delaying recovery. Research on endurance training suggests that a mix of moderate and higher-intensity sessions, spaced out with adequate rest, tends to produce better long-term improvements than constant maximal effort.

Overtraining without recovery can also blunt the very adaptations you're chasing—like improved oxygen delivery and mitochondrial efficiency in muscle tissue. Balance is often more productive than brute force.

What a Balanced Approach Looks Like

  • Alternating harder and easier training days
  • Prioritizing sleep and hydration around workouts
  • Allowing at least one full rest day per week
  • Gradually increasing duration or intensity rather than jumping too fast

Myth: Poor Stamina Is Always About Lack of Exercise

Fact: Exercise habits matter, but they're not the whole picture. Circulation plays a major role in how well oxygen and nutrients reach working muscles. If blood flow is sluggish, muscles fatigue faster regardless of how fit you are. This is one reason some men notice stamina dips even when they train regularly.

Myth: Stamina Issues Are Purely Physical

Fact: Mental fatigue and daily energy patterns can influence perceived stamina just as much as physical conditioning. If you're dragging through the afternoon, that dip can carry over into workouts scheduled later in the day, making effort feel harder than it should. Sleep quality, meal timing, and stress levels all factor into how much gas is in the tank when it's time to move.

Myth: Hormones Have Nothing to Do With Muscle Endurance

Fact: Hormonal balance plays a quiet but real role in stamina. Hormones influence how efficiently the body builds and repairs muscle tissue, regulates energy metabolism, and manages recovery between sessions. When hormone levels drift out of a healthy range, some men notice slower recovery, reduced motivation to train, or a feeling of hitting a wall earlier than expected.

Myth: You Need Hours of Cardio to Build Stamina

Fact: Long steady-state cardio isn't the only path to better endurance. Interval-style training—alternating short bursts of higher effort with recovery periods—has been shown in various studies to improve cardiovascular efficiency and muscular endurance in less total time than traditional long cardio sessions. This doesn't mean long cardio is useless, but it does mean time-crunched men have effective alternatives.

A Few Approaches Worth Considering

  • Short interval circuits mixing bodyweight moves with brief rest
  • Moderate-length cardio sessions two to three times weekly
  • Strength training that incorporates higher rep ranges to build muscular endurance
  • Active recovery days like walking or light cycling

Myth: Supplements Alone Can Fix Low Stamina

Fact: No pill, powder, or drink replaces the fundamentals of consistent training, adequate sleep, proper hydration, and balanced nutrition. Stamina is built gradually through repeated exposure to physical demand paired with recovery, not through a single quick fix. Anyone claiming instant or guaranteed stamina boosts should be viewed with healthy skepticism—real physiological adaptation takes weeks to months of consistent effort.

FAQ: Common Questions About Muscle Stamina

How long does it take to notice improved stamina? Most people begin noticing modest improvements within three to six weeks of consistent training, though individual results vary based on starting fitness level, age, and recovery habits.

Does age affect muscle stamina? Yes, muscle endurance can naturally decline with age due to changes in muscle fiber composition and cardiovascular efficiency. However, regular activity and strength training can help slow this decline for many men.

Can poor circulation really limit stamina? Yes. Since muscles rely on oxygen-rich blood to keep performing, reduced circulation can cause quicker fatigue even in otherwise fit individuals. Supporting healthy blood flow through movement and lifestyle habits is often a useful complement to structured training.
